Paula Creamer preparing for the Ricoh Women’s British Open
Paula Creamer is looking forward to the Ricoh Women’s British Open. She has started to train early for the event.
Recently, Creamer played at Royal Liverpool Golf Club over the weekend. This is a great move by Creamer, who familiarized herself with the golf course in which this year’s Ricoh Women’s British Open will be held.
Talking about this smart move, she said, “I really enjoy the test of links golf and I loved every minute of my weekend playing this historic links course for the first time. It is in great condition, the sun shone and everyone I met at the Club was so welcoming
and seemed as excited as I am about the upcoming Championship.”
Creamer is in great shape for the event. She has been playing well since the start of this year. She has managed five top-10 finishes so far. However, without a title to her credit so far, the year seems pretty dull to her.
Her best performance so far was in HSBC LPGA Brasil Cup 2012. She scored 138 points and stood third in the event. She came very close to winning the event and missed the first place by just five strokes.
Creamer has played well in the major events, such as the Evian Masters Presented by Societe Generale and the US Open. She stood ninth in the Evian Masters with a score of 278. In the US Open, she played even better and finished in the 7th place.
If this record is taken into consideration, it is very clear that this year, Creamer will prove to be a serious threat to all the players in the Women’s British Open.
She has set her aim on the trophy and is preparing for the event. Her visit to the Royal Liverpool Golf Club was a step in the right direction.
Other players who will attend the event are Yani Tseng, Suzann Pettersen, Cristie Kerr, Stacy Lewis and Michelle Wie.
Shona Malcolm, the CEO of LGU stated, “The field is really shaping up for the final Major of the year and after the conclusion of the Open Championship on Sunday, we hope the North West of England will now look to the Ricoh Women’s British Open for their
next fix of world class golf”.
